    Feminism is about equality and without feminists, we wouldn’t have the rights we take for granted. It is not a dirty word.

    My views are simple, women should have the freedom to follow their dreams. And we should be bringing up our daughters to be the next Prime Minister / Scientist / Pilot or whatever else they want to be. Women are capable of contributing so much to the society not just to their families.

    TV shows & movies that promote stereotyped gender roles are not doing anyone any favours.

    Most serials are focused on TRP. They are targeting the audience who are watching the serials and mostly female audience and female oriented subjects. They are also targeting elderly audience who make a large chunk of the viewers in India. For them they need a more feminine portrayal which are shown in these series. Otherwise they won’t get the ratings they need to continue the series. They need dils who do seva for their in laws without any hesitation who will not talk back and they will do service with devotion. I do watch some and it’s just a pass time. They wear full make up with sarees and perfect accessories at any time of day or night. :) It’s not at all reflecting our true society most of time. I can keep on talking about the absurdities all day long but I still see just for time pass. I recently saw an episode where an amnesiac after many years got to know her previous history only to forget again due to an another incident, in another serial there was girl who literally came back to life after being drowned for many hours atleast by the time frame they showed. Most of these serials are like that and we shouldn’t take them seriously. But many in India do take them seriously which is problem by itself.
